Further analysis of the NALL output

The program ``sortsco'' allows the sequence fragments that are aligned to the query to be output. It also permits the fragments to be extended to the N and C terminii by a predefined percentage. The program also allows the top N hits to be output, or all those that score above a cutoff. Further analysis tools are under development. Just type ``sortsco'' to see the program options.

sortsco will also read a file of ID codes to allow these sequences or just the titles to be extracted from the database. The program will read the output of the standard scanps scan (ie not using the NALL method) and sort the results if you do not want to use the Unix sort utility. Normally sortsco is a little slower at the sort than Unix.
